ABSTRACT:
The invention provides glyS (beta) and glyS (alpha) polypeptides and DNA (RNA) encoding glyS (beta) and glyS (alpha) polypetides and methods for producing such polypeptides by recombinant techniques. Also provided are methods for utilizing glyS (beta) and glyS (alpha) polypeptides to screen for antibacterial compounds.
